Congratulations to our Teaching Career Academy for being recognized at the Linked Learning Conference as a Silver Certified Pathway.

On April 10, 2024, The Teaching Career Academy at Hollywood High School was recognized at the Linked Learning Conference as a Silver Certified Pathway. This recognition indicates that TCA has the core components of high-quality Linked Learning in place: Interdisciplinary projects, dual enrollment, work-based learning, and comprehensive student support.
